#050eaf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#050eaf is composed of 2% red, 5.5% green and 68.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.1% cyan, 92% magenta, 0% yellow and 31.4% black. It has a hue angle of 236.8 degrees, a saturation of 94.4% and a lightness of 35.3%. #050eaf color hex could be obtained by blending #0a1cff with #00005f.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

Shades and Tints of #050eaf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000003 is the darkest color, while #eff0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#050eaf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#58585c is the less saturated color, while #050eaf is the most saturated one.
